Cynthia Weil Dies At 82According to Dr. Jenn Mann, daughter of Cynthia Weil, who wrote songs including "On Broadway," "You've Lost That Lovin' Feelin'," and others, Weil passed away on June 1st. There was no mention of the reason of death. Weil had her last breath at 82. Her life was full of achievements as an established songwriter.Cynthia Weil long and renowned career:Weil was raised in a Jewish home in New York and was born there in 1940. She majored in theatre at Sarah Lawrence College after having learned piano as a young age. Weil first met Barry Mann, her future husband and songwriting collaborator, in 1960.
